Freigeben über


CSimpleStringT::CopyChars

Kopiert ein Zeichen oder Zeichen in einen CSimpleStringT-Objekt.

static void CopyChars( 
   XCHAR* pchDest, 
   const XCHAR* pchSrc, 
   int nChars 
) throw( );

Parameter

  • pchDest
    Ein Zeiger auf eine Zeichenfolge.

  • pchSrc
    Ein Zeiger auf eine Zeichenfolge, die die kopiert werden Zeichen enthält.

  • nChars
    Die Anzahl der kopiert werden pchSrc Zeichen.

Hinweise

Rufen Sie diese Methode auf, um Zeichen aus pchSrc zur pchDest Zeichenfolge zu kopieren.

Beispiel

Das folgende Beispiel veranschaulicht die Verwendung von CSimpleStringT::CopyChars.

CSimpleString str(_T("xxxxxxxxxxxxxxxxxxx"), 20, pMgr);
TCHAR* pszSrc = _T("Hello world!");

_tprintf_s(_T("%s\n"), str);

str.CopyChars(str.GetBuffer(), pszSrc, 12);
_tprintf_s(_T("%s\n"), str);

Anforderungen

Header: atlsimpstr.h

Siehe auch

Referenz

CSimpleStringT Class